Saltu al enhavo

Ŝablono:Lin serĉi/dokumentado

El Vikinovaĵoj, libera retgazeto
Dokumentado
Ĉi tio estas dokumentado por la ŝablono {{Lin serĉi}}.
Ĝi enhavas informojn pri la uzado de la ŝablono, ĝiaj kategorioj kaj interlingvaj ligiloj.
Kaj ĝi ne estas enhavo de la ŝablona paĝo mem.

Ĉi tiu ŝablono servas al la serĉado de parta ĉeno en teksto. Sed ĝi redonas nur la unuan aperon, se io estas trovata.

Ĉi tiu ŝablono uzas la Lua-modulon {{String}} por ĉiuj parametroj. Ĝi uzas la modulan funkcionstr_find Vidu ankaŭ Vikipedio:Lua.
Se vi volas ŝanĝi la koncernajn parametrojn, bonvolu esti tre atentema. Se vi ne estas sufiĉe sperta pri tia teknikaĵo, vi povas demandi sur la paĝo Vikipedio:Lua/Petoj.

Kodo[redakti]

{{lin serĉi|teksto|parta ĉeno}}

Parametro[redakti]

  • Usklecodistinga
  • Redonas -1 se parta ĉeno ne estas trovata
  • Karaktera pozicio estas 1 baza (ne 0 baza kiel kutime en kalkuladoj).
  • Averto: se parta ĉeno estas malplena, tiam ĉi tiu subprogramo redonos 1 !!! Ĉi tiu kazo ofte estu traktata speciale.

Ekzemploj[redakti]

En la ekzemploj, la traserĉata signoĉeno estas Abcdefghijklm:

  • A; 1
  • a; -1
  • def; 4
  • klm; 11
  • zyx; -1
  • malplena;klm;-1
  • malplena;malplena; 1

Ŝablono:Signoĉena prilaborado